Uluinayau and Rayasi to lead the NZ Fiji Schools 7s Team in the 2022 World Schools Sevens Tournament

By Marika Rasekaseka
23/12/2021
Former Fiji 15s players, Alfred Uluinayau and Filipe Rayasi. [Photo: Getty Image]

Former Fiji 15s players, Alfred Uluinayau and Filipe Rayasi will be coaching the NZ Fiji Schools Sevens Team in the upcoming World Schools Sevens Tournament which will be held in January 2022.

The team is made up of Fijians who are attending schools in New Zealand.

The managers of the team are Jason McLennan and Bill Cavubati.

Koli Sewabu is also helping out.

They are all former Flying Fijians.

The selected players that will be representing the NZ Fiji Schools Sevens Team are Kami Ratuibau (Kelston Boys High School), Liam Boyd (Shirley Boys High School), Nick Saura (Nelson Boys High School), Netani Baleisomosomo (Nelson Boys High School), Waisake Salabiau (Rotorua Boys High School), Maloni Kunawave (Rotorua Boys High School), Gideon Lasaqa (Tauranga Boys High School), Josefa Namosimalua (Wanganui Collegiate), Robert Qalowasa (Howick College), Thomas Setitaia (Wesley College), Joeli Vinakadina (Timaru Boys High School), Isaiah Opai (Wellington College), Samuela Vakadula (New Plymouth Boys High School), Epeli Nalaqa (Wanganui Collegiate).

Junior Naborisi, Sirino Rova, Tavite Waqaliti Kotobalavu, David Kama, Bogidrau Kikau are also included in the wider training squad.
